Susan Collins must Google the person who could be the subsequent Home speaker

U.S. Sen. Susan Collins advised a reporter on Wednesday that she deliberate to Google the newest Republican nominee for Home speaker.

It highlighted the relative obscurity of Rep. Mike Johnson of Louisiana, who on Tuesday turned the fourth Republican to clinch the occasion’s nomination for speaker within the three weeks since Kevin McCarthy of California was ousted by a couple of rogue members of his convention and all Home Democrats.

Collins made her remarks on Johnson to a CNN reporter, saying she didn’t know him and deliberate a Google search later within the day. The Maine senator is the highest Republican appropriator within the higher chamber, that means she works intently with Home members on funding payments.
